IP查询
查询
你查询的IP:[122.51.95.82] 地理位置:中国–上海–上海
最新查询
203.196.79.201
221.176.17.90
122.240.45.75
124.66.68.128
219.82.255.140
59.32.126.81
202.38.241.25
59.151.70.216
59.108.122.155
122.51.95.82
61.232.8.223
114.64.18.148
119.40.64.185
60.252.97.50
61.87.192.119
120.192.214.132
125.208.242.245
121.204.92.200
202.91.224.116
118.64.149.243
210.51.97.149
119.148.160.229
123.128.5.3
116.52.226.157
123.199.128.54
220.242.106.123
203.208.219.41
121.46.10.60
121.4.247.160
202.130.224.242
221.198.253.15